Distribution

Number of Occurrences

Nt: appears widespread parralleling Yt border (Gordon 1985).But only in Aklavik, east arm of GSL acc to Belicek 1976 (A266); Colville Lake Burgeson Emma28/06/2010 see photo in http://www.discoverlife.org/mp/20p?see=I_LB7902

General Status Rank
Rank: 
Undetermined
Status Rank Description: 
Few specimens, widely distributed, not common anywhere, but less common in east.
S Rank: 
SU
Decision Process Description: 
Draft ranks from Dave McCorquodale of University College of Cape Breton (2010); Reviewed ranks by Chandra Venables (2012) under contract for northern beetles assessment with Environment Canada (National General Status Assessment).
